I pretty much ignore feedback when I'm looking to buy a pinball machine, as I would always go and see it in person anyway (unless buying from a friend). Also I can see why eBay stopped sellers being able to leave negative feedback, as you previously had the situation where sellers would hold buyers to ransom and only give the buyer good feeback after the buyer has left the seller positive feedback first.

I can see the arguments for and against, however at least with the current system buyers are free to leave honest feedback - good or bad - without worrying about bad feedbacm being given in retaliation.

As for buying outside of eBay offering no protection, it doesnt make any difference as you dont get any protection buying through eBay either if you pay in cash (and anyone with any sense will only accept cash for a pinball machine, as items collected in person are not covered by eBay seller protection).

Overally, I guess it is the usual story - buyer beware, and always assume the worst :)
